Output 3ad32e4a3605406ac36e8c7b39f55f8da478bcb19464b3e20b50e0dcc7be588c:1

value
2054435330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24bad09cfebab0ad3ffffb34a5a9f5729088d717 OP_EQUAL
address
MBFNMTnPBBBTWb7qT7ChuoVoZB51FYWBEj
transaction
3ad32e4a3605406ac36e8c7b39f55f8da478bcb19464b3e20b50e0dcc7be588c
spent
true